Output 96e7efae214dfd1285bdc4f115078d7c196c8ea628eafad9ea5186a025f84b9e:0

value
2512516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5ffdad0aa2098af2db820a1e610f81a439c195b OP_EQUAL
address
3Nf9Aa9faQKH67zJELU7dTSGqmPEpTZJos
transaction
96e7efae214dfd1285bdc4f115078d7c196c8ea628eafad9ea5186a025f84b9e
confirmations
338616
spent
true